Overview
- Musk reposted a montage contrasting Air France’s generic holiday message with Emirates’ explicit “Joyeux Noël,” adding the comment in French, “Le destin aime l’ironie.”
- The original post he amplified came from an account presenting itself as a UAE political analyst, which paired the Air France card with an Emirates plane styled as Santa’s sleigh.
- Air France explained that its corporate communications aim to encompass all year‑end holidays, while frontline teams say “Joyeux Noël” to customers on December 25.
- Despite the jab, the commercial relationship remains in place as Air France rolls out SpaceX’s Starlink Wi‑Fi, with about 30% of its fleet already equipped.
- Musk had praised that installation progress earlier in the week, and coverage situates his remark within France’s recurring debate over “Joyeux Noël” versus “Joyeuses fêtes.”
